Understanding the Life-span of Canvas Tents



When you purchase a canvas outdoor tents, it's vital to realize how much time it can last under numerous problems. Commonly, a top quality canvas tent can last anywhere from 10 to 25 years, depending upon elements like usage, climate, and upkeep.



If you regularly camp in extreme settings with heavy rainfall or snow, your tent might wear out faster. Sun direct exposure can additionally degrade the fabric in time, leading to potential leakages. Alternatively, if you utilize your outdoor tents sparingly and save it correctly, you can significantly extend its lifespan.

Constantly think about the high quality of materials utilized, as well-made outdoors tents will certainly stand the test of time better than less costly options. Understanding these factors assists you make informed choices for your outdoor camping experiences.

Appropriate Cleaning and Upkeep Techniques



To guarantee your canvas tent lasts for years, it's essential to implement correct cleaning and maintenance methods.

After each usage, clean dirt and particles, and place tidy any type of stains with mild soap and water. Stay clear of rough chemicals that can harm the textile.

When it's time to store your outdoor tents, make sure it's completely dry to prevent mold and mold. Roll it up freely as opposed to folding it, which can develop creases and deteriorate the product in time.

Frequently check for any indications of wear and tear, and fix them immediately to expand its life expectancy.

Ultimately, store your tent in an amazing, completely dry location far from straight sunlight to safeguard it from UV damages.

Weatherproofing Your Tent



After you've chosen the perfect spot for your canvas outdoor tents, your following step is weatherproofing it to guarantee a comfy and completely dry experience.

Beginning by using a high-quality waterproofing spray to the material. Ensure to cover all seams and edges, as these areas are susceptible to leakages.

Before setting up, check for any rips or harmed areas and patch them up with suitable fixing tape or fabric.

If rainfall is in the projection, risk your tent down snugly to stop water pooling.

Lastly, use a rainfly for added insulation and protection against heavy downpours.

Correct weatherproofing can considerably prolong your tent's life expectancy.

Storing Your Camping Tent Appropriately In Between Journeys



Although many campers could neglect it, saving your canvas tent appropriately between journeys is critical for preserving its honesty and long life.

First, guarantee your tent is completely dry to prevent mold and mildew. If you have actually been camping in damp conditions, established it up in a well-ventilated area to dry out.

When completely dry, fold the outdoor tents thoroughly, preventing sharp folds that can deteriorate the textile. Store it in a breathable bag, not plastic, to allow air flow.

Keep your tent in a great, dry area, far from direct sunlight, which can weaken the product.

Last but not least, check for any kind of damages prior to your next trip, so you can make needed repair work.
